나의 풀이
def solution(seoul):
return "김서방은 "+ str(seoul.index('Kim')) + "에 있다"
solution(["Jane","Kim"])
리스트에서 해당 요소의 인덱스 구하기 : 리스트.index(찾고자 하는 요소)
다른 사람들의 풀이를 보니, for문으로 하나씩 찾는 경우가 많았는데 index() 함수만 알면 쉽게 풀 수 있는 문제이다!
모범 답안 (나의 풀이와 비슷)
def findKim(seoul):
return "김서방은 {}에 있다".format(seoul.index('Kim'))
print(findKim(["Queen", "Tod", "Kim"]))
{} 그리고 .format()을 사용해 비슷하게 풀었다.
'Computer Science > Algorithms' 카테고리의 다른 글
[python] 프로그래머스 - 수박수박수박수박수박수? (0) | 2019.10.29 |
---|---|
[python] 프로그래머스 - 약수의 합 (효율적으로 풀기) (0) | 2019.10.29 |
[python] 프로그래머스 - 시저 암호 (두 가지 풀이방법) (2) | 2019.10.29 |